Chemical reactions often occur in a stepwise fashion, involving two or more distinct reactions taking place in a sequence. A balanced equation indicates the reacting species and the product species, but it reveals no details about how the reaction occurs at the molecular level. The reaction mechanism (or reaction path) provides details regarding the precise, step-by-step process by which a reaction occurs.
For instance, the decomposition of ozone appears to follow a mechanism with two steps:

The interval estimate of any variable is known as the prediction interval. It helps decide if a point estimate is dependable.
However, the point estimate is most likely not the exact value of the population parameter, but close to it. After calculating point estimates, we construct interval estimates, called confidence intervals or prediction intervals. This prediction interval comprises a range of values unlike the point estimate and is a better predictor of the observed sample value, y.

Enols are a class of compounds where a hydroxyl group is attached to a carbon–carbon double bond, which implies that it is a vinyl alcohol. A carbonyl compound with an α hydrogen undergoes keto–enol tautomerism and remains in equilibrium with its tautomer, the enol form. Usually, the keto tautomer is present in a higher concentration than the enol tautomer due to the higher bond energy of C=O compared to C=C. Moreover, the direction of the keto–enol equilibrium is...

Attention-deficit/hyperactivity disorder (ADHD) is a neurodevelopmental disorder characterized by persistent inattention, hyperactivity, and impulsivity. It affects approximately 5-8% of children globally, with around 60-70% of cases persisting into adulthood. ADHD has significant implications for educational attainment, social interactions, and occupational success.

预测性分心处理依赖于集成的积极主动和反应性注意力机制.

Oscar Ferrante1,2, Ole Jensen3,4, Clayton Hickey1

  • 1Centre for Human Brain Health, School of Psychology, University of Birmingham, Birmingham B15 2TT, United Kingdom.

The Journal of neuroscience : the official journal of the Society for Neuroscience
|January 19, 2026
PubMed
概括

大脑主动地通过在搜索开始之前编码它们的位置来抑制可预测的视觉干扰因素. 这种早期的抑制与后来的反应相连,揭示了注意力选择中的共同机制.

背景情况:

  • 视觉注意力受到环境规律的影响,导致主动抑制可预测的分心因素.
  • 这种主动干扰抑制的神经基础尚未得到充分理解.

研究的目的:

  • 通过磁脑摄影 (MEG) 来研究主动干扰抑制神经机制.
  • 为了检查预测分心器位置在视觉搜索之前和之后在大脑中如何处理.

主要方法:

  • 使用磁脑电图 (MEG) 和多变量分类分析.
  • 参与者执行了一个统计学学习视觉搜索任务,可预测的分心器位置.
  • 干扰因子的隐性空间预测是由不均的分布造成的.

主要成果:

  • 在搜索阵列呈现之前,分心器位置被编码在temporo-occipital区域,表明主动处理.
  • 神经活动模式用于搜索前的分心处理延伸到搜索后的晚期阶段 (∼200 ms).
  • 这种概括在早期感官阶段 (∼100 ms) 缺席,这表明不同的处理阶段.

结论:

  • 主动抑制引导视觉注意力远离可预测的分心因素.
  • 在注意力选择中,共享的机制将可预测的分心因子的主动和反应性处理联系在一起.
  • 搜索后的分心处理涉及在不同阶段重新启动抑制机制.
